In re the Judicial Settlement of the Accounts of Schunk
251 A.D. 791, 298 N.Y.S. 166, 1937 N.Y. App. Div. LEXIS 7551
CourtAppellate Division of the Supreme Court of the State of New York
DecidedMay 19, 1937
StatusPublished

Opinion
Decree affirmed, with costs payable out of the estate. All concur. (The decree construes a will in a proceeding to settle the accounts of administratrices.) Present — Sears, P. J., Edgcomb, Crosby, Cunningham and Taylor, JJ.
